    According to the 2003 Mercury Marauder order guide (dated 01Jan2003) traction control is part of the MAJOR STANDARD EQUIPMENT.

    There was a LH (driver side) dot-matrix dash trim panel without the switch (3W3Z-54046A63-EAA - w/adjustable pedals / w/o traction control); perchance the 300As may not have had traction control.

    *3W3Z-54046A63-FAA - w/adjustable pedals / w/traction control.

    American 2003 300a's had no T/C, 300B's did. All 2004's had T/C. Canadian cars for both years came standard with T/C as the Canadian gov't required it.

    sailsmen - Is Limited Slip considered traction control?
    No. Traction control is associated with the braking system and the detection of wheel speed differences. Limited slip is associated with the clutches within the rear differential.
